Taxonomic Classification

Rank Bog Rosemary large wolverine moss
Kingdom same Plantae (Plants) Plantae (Plants)
Phylum Magnoliophyta (Flowering Plants) Bryophyta
Class Magnoliopsida (Dicots) Polytrichopsida (Polytrichopsida)
Order Ericales (Ericales) Polytrichales (Polytrichales)
Family Ericaceae Polytrichaceae
Genus Andromeda Psilopilum
Species Andromeda polifolia Psilopilum laevigatum

Habitat & Geographic Range

Bog Rosemary

Habitat

Inhabits boreal forests and taiga within the Palearctic biogeographic realm. Populations are also found in montane and highland environments at higher elevations.

Range

Found across Europe (5 countries) and North America (United States). Currently classified as Endangered on the IUCN Red List, this species faces significant conservation challenges across its range.
